World Nomad Games As An Emerging Large-Scale Event and Its Role for Tourism Development in Kyrgyzstan

Azamat MAKSUDUNOV | Kıyalbek DIYKANOV

The World Nomad Games (WNG) is a new emerging large-scale event in the world, where ethnic sports can be exhibited. It was started in 2014 and until today WNG has been organized three times (2014, 2016, and 2018) in Kyrgyz Republic. Actually, these kinds of events have economic and noneconomic impacts on the destinations. In this chapter, the WNG role for tourism development in Kyrgyz Republic will be investigated. Exploring the impact of university support on students' entrepreneurial intentions: evidence from Kyrgyzstan

Azamat MAKSUDUNOV

Whether university support is meaningful in increasing students' entrepreneurial intentions (EI) remains largely under-investigated, especially in the context of Central Asian countries. In this study, we attempted to address this question by examining the effects of university support (comprised of educational support, concept development support, and business development support) on students' EI. We employed a structured questionnaire to collect data from 793 student respondents enrolled in 13 universities in Kyrgyzstan and performed descriptive and inferential statistical analyses. Economic and socio-cultural impacts of the world nomad games

Azamat MAKSUDUNOV

The World Nomad Games (WNG) is a new form of large-scale events in the world. Thus, little empirical research is focused on understanding perceived impacts of the WNG and behavioural tendencies of the host community. The research aims to reveal the perceptions of the local people regarding the possible impacts from hosting the World Nomad Games in two different localities of the Kyrgyz Republic. The impacts of the WNG were measured using a survey conducted among local residents based on face-to-face interviews. Perception towards Drivers of Entrepreneurship: A Cross-cultural Study on the University Students from Kyrgyzstan, Bhutan & Taiwan = Girişimciliği Etkileyen Faktörlere İlişkin Algı: Kırgız, Butan ve Tayvan Üniversite Öğrencileri Üzerine Kültürlerarası Bir Araştırma

Azamat MAKSUDUNOV

The purpose of this paper is to examine students’ perceptions toward drivers of entrepreneurship in the cross cultural context. The sample of the study consists of undergraduate students from Kyrgyzstan (n=200), Bhutan (n=200) and Taiwan (n=200) universities. Primary data were compiled by using face-to-face and online questionnaire methods. Descriptive statistics, paired sample t test and ANOVA were used for data analysis.
